She doesn't seem extremely underweight to me. My boy looked like that for a long time, until he was about a year old; however, I would feed her three times a day, 1 cup at a time. Puppies usually need to eat three times a day until they are about 4-5 months, some a little younger, but if you are only feeding her twice a day the 1-1/2 cups sounds right. The reason she is pooping so much is because Puppy Chow is full of a lot of fillers, which just makes more poop, not more nutrition. Find the best food you can find locally and use that. Boxers though do tend to look underfed for the first year of their life, mostly because of their body shape and large rib cage. I do think she needs a little more food but you'd actually be better off finding a little bit better food if you can. Try looking at feed stores, rather than pet or grocery stores, the often carry or can order, a better food like canidae, chicken soupe, or quite a few others. She will need to eat less and will poop less just because there are less fillers. She sure is adorable!
